The WP theme module allows using WordPress themes with Drupal. It provides a WordPress emulator for Drupal, so the WordPress themes think they're natively running WP.

This module is barely functional. It can and will break your site. That being said, it's a lot of fun to see Drupal under the skin of a WordPress theme, so I encourage you to try it. To test it out, enable the module, put a WordPress theme in sites/all/wp_themes, and turn it on at admin/build/themes.

Since WordPress themes are structured differently than Drupal themes, the theme will work sub-optimaly with views. If you want extra compatibility on node listing pages with views, you can add the "WP Theme: Have Posts" filter to the view, which shows the post using the WordPress-native list.
